Installation Instructions for FIB1-1000DS Series Fiber Media Converter and Repeater
Description
The FIB1-1000DS is a ber optical media converter and repeater that allows
data rates up to 1.25Gbps. FIB1-1000DS supports 2R regeneration, which
consists of re-amplication and re-shaping. This converter is compatible with
OC1, OC3, OC12, OC24, and 1G Fiber Channel.
Features
Compatible with FRM301 Chassis for SNMP Management
Multi-rate support from 100Mbps to 1.25Gbps
Performs optical repeater function (Re-amplication and re-shaping)
Extend Fiber Optic distance up to 2km (Multi-mode)
Extend Fiber Optic distance up to 120km (Single-mode)

Model Name Function Description
SFM-5000-L31 155M , MM, 2km 1310nm 12dB 3.3V, LC
SFS-5030-L31 155M, SM, 30km, 1310nm, 16dB, 3.3V, LC
SFS-5050-L31 155M, SM, 50km, 1310nm, 29dB, 3.3V, LC
SFS-5100-Z55 155M, SM, 100km, 1550nm, 30dB, 3.3V, LC, DFB
SFS-5120-Z55 155M, SM, 120km, 1550nm, 35dB, 3.3V, LC, DFB
SFM-7000-S85 1.25G, MM, 550m, 850nm, 8.5dB, 3.3V, LC
SFM-7000-L31 1.25G, MM, 2km, 1310nm, 10dB, 3.3V, LC
SFS-7010-L31 1.25G, SM, 10km, 1310nm, 12dB, 3.3V, LC
SFS-7040-L31 1.25G, SM, 40km, 1310nm, 20dB, 3.3V, LC
SFS-7050-X55 1.25G, SM, 50km, 1550nm, 20dB, 3.3V, LC, DFB
SFS-7080-Z55 1.25G, SM, 80km, 1550nm, 24dB, 3.3V, LC, DFB
SFS-7120-Z55 1.25G, SM, 120km, 1550nm, 30dB, 3.3V, LC, DFB
SFT-7000-R45 UTP, 100m, 3.3V, RJ45
